The Science Behind Our Garage Water Removal Process

Removing water from your garage needs more than just a wet vacuum and some towels. It demands a deep understanding of moisture dynamics, drying protocols, and containment procedures. Our technicians undergo rigorous training to ensure they can tackle even the most complex water damage situations.

Step 1: Containment

Our team sets up a containment system to prevent water from spreading to other areas of your home. This includes sealing off affected rooms and using specialized equipment to control humidity levels.

Step 2: Water Removal

We use high-powered pumps and wet vacuums to extract standing water from your garage, working quickly to pr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ying

Our equipment is designed to evaporate water from the air, using a combination of heat and air flow to speed up the drying process.

Step 4: Dehumidification

We use specialized d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air, ensuring that your garage is completely dry and free of musty odors.

Step 5: Final Inspection

Our team conducts a thorough inspection to ensure that your garage is completely dry and safe to use. We also provide recommendations for any further repairs or maintenance.

Warning Signs You Need Garage Water Removal

Ignoring the warning signs can lead to bigger problems down the line – and a bigger bill to boot. Here are some common indicators that you need garage water removal services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

That lingering smell in your garage might be more than just a nuisance – it could be a sign of mold or mildew growth. We use specialized equipment to detect and remove these hidden hazards.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Don’t ignore those pesky water stains on your ceiling – they’re a sign that water is seeping into your home, causing damage to your walls, floors, and belongings.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or buckle, creating a safety hazard and a mess to clean up. Our team can help you repair or replace damaged flooring quickly.

Visible Water Damage on Your Walls

Water damage can cause unsightly stains, warping, and bulging on your walls – not to mention a host of other problems like mold and mildew growth.

Unusual Noises or Creaks

Don’t ignore those strange noises or creaks coming from your garage – they could be a sign that water is causing structural damage to your home.

Bulging or Swollen Baseboards

Water damage can cause your baseboards to bulge or swell, creating a perfect environment for mold and mildew growth.

Garage Water Removal Cost In Chapel Hill, NC

The cost of garage water remov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Chapel Hill, NC. Here are some estimated price ranges for common garage water removal services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small water spill cleanup $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ed.
Visible water damage repair $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, and equipment needed.
Mold remediation $1,500 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of mold, and equipment needed.
Warped or buckled flooring repair $2,000 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ed.
Unusual noises or creaks investigation $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of materials involved, and equipment needed.
Bulging or swollen baseboards repair $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of materials involved, and equipment needed.

Common Questions About Garage Water Removal

Q: What causes water damage in my garage?

A: Water damage in your garage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, burst pipes, appliance malfunctions, and flooding.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and provide a solution to prevent future damage.

Q: How long will it take to dry out my garage?

A: The drying time for your garage depends on several factors, including the size of the affected area, the type of materials involved, and the humidity levels. Our team will work with you to create a customized drying plan that meets your needs.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of garage water removal?

A: Many insurance policies cover water damage, but the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. Our team will work with you and your insurance company to ensure that you receive the coverage you deserve.
